Report: ‘World-class’ attacker could be willing to take pay cut amid Arsenal interest, he’s out of contract this summer

Arsenal are set for a busy summer on the transfer front as Mikel Arteta looks to bolster his ranks ahead of another big season.

The Gunners remain in the hunt for the Champions League trophy, but they’re all-but out of the Premier League title race and out of both domestic cups.

Arsenal have suffered from a number of injuries to key players this season, particularly up front, with most of their main forwards currently on the sidelines.

As a result, the Gunners are interested in a number of attacking players, with Bayern Munich winger Leroy Sane on Arsenal’s radar.

A report has now emerged sharing what Sane is willing to do this summer that will be music to the ears of Arsenal and other suitors.

Leroy Sane could be willing to take paycut amid Arsenal links

Arsenal are interested in signing Sane this summer as his contract talks with Bayern Munich look to have stalled, according to CaughtOffside.

The 29-year-old is out of contract in the summer and, as things stand, there have been no talks over the Germany international’s deal being renewed.

Gunners boss Mikel Arteta knows Sane well after they worked together at Manchester City and would reportedly be keen on a reunion with the player.

In addition, Sane could also be willing to accept a pay cut to his current €20million-a-year salary (around £323,000-a-week) at Bayern, added the report.

Back in October, TBR Football revealed that Sane’s representatives were starting to speak to clubs around Europe – putting work in and letting them know he is a free agent.

More recently, TBR Football chief correspondent Graeme Bailey revealed that Sane has been offered to Arsenal, Liverpool, Tottenham, Manchester United and Newcastle.

There haven’t been any significant updates on the Bayern front, suggesting Sane is edging closer to an exit from the Allianz Arena, even though he hasn’t ruled out staying.

How fast Leroy Sane has been this season

Sane is a world-class player – in Julian Nagelsmann’s words – who’d tick a lot of boxes for Arsenal.

He’s hugely talented, has a superb CV, an eye for goal, and is incredibly fast – not to mention he’s set to be available for nothing.

Competition Apps Goals Assists
Bundesliga 21 6 4
Champions League 11 1 0
DFB-Pokal 2 1 0
Total 34 8 4
Leroy Sane’s Bayern stats this season

The Bundesliga website has listed Sane as the 26th-fastest player in the Bundesliga this season with a speed of 35.31kph.

This puts Sane just below Benjamin Sesko and faster than Omar Marmoush, who joined Manchester City from Eintracht Frankfurt in January.

As a free agent of the highest quality, Sane will certainly pique the interest of many suitors should he decide that his future lies away from the Allianz Arena.
